Factors Affecting Cost
- Site Preparation: The cost of clearing and leveling the land before construction begins.
- Materials: Different types of flooring materials like concrete, tiles, or hardwood have varying costs.
- Labor: The expense of hiring skilled labor for installation.
- Permits and Inspections: Fees associated with obtaining necessary permits and inspections.
- Basement Size: Larger basements will naturally incur higher costs due to the increased amount of materials and labor required.
- Waterproofing: Essential for preventing moisture issues, this can add to the overall cost.
- Design Complexity: Custom designs or intricate layouts can increase both material and labor costs.
- Utilities Installation: Adding plumbing, electrical, or HVAC systems will impact the total c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(El Dorado Hills, CA) |
---|---|
Site Preparation |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Concrete Flooring | $3,000 - $6,000 |
Tile Installation | $4,000 - $8,000 |
Hardwood Flooring | $6,000 - $12,000 |
Labor Costs | $50 - $100 per hour |
Permits and Inspections | $500 - $1,500 |
Waterproofing |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Utilities Installation | $2,500 - $7,500 |
